Partition labled as _PNG


I booted up my PC today and one of the partitions on my hard drive is labled _PNG instead what the actual partiton is hdb6. This shows up on the desktop icon for the partition. Any ideas how to fix this so the correct volume label shows? Thanks.

You need to rename your partition label. If the partition is ext2 or ext3 then you need to use a program called e2label.
